Today's photo features the westernmost entrance to the Westerwood neighborhood. The charming brick bungalow-style home with the generous front porch is perched at the corner of Westover Terrace and Fairmont Street, just up from Lake Daniel Park. Of course it is the people who make Greensboro beautiful, but it is also the people who make the urban landscapes and their homes beautiful.
The photo shows how green and healthy the plants in this yard are. What is a little harder to see from this distance is the fact that there is a hummingbird feeder that gets plenty of visits from the tiny birds. Also, to the right of the sidewalk is an urban garden full of edibles and wildflowers. This yard is beautiful and all of the plantings, trees, hedges, etc. help keep the need for manicured grass to a minimum. To be sure, this yard and home make a very inviting introduction to the Westerwood neighborhood.
